Can anyone draw me a picture of how to remove the visor from an Arai Maverick helmet. I'm used to the shoei system and the arai one seems to involve a degree of force at the right moment :yikes - whats the trick to removing them ?
 
No good at drawing pictures, but can tell you how I do it. Lift visor to highest point, push small lever visible in visor/helmet join upwards, then pull visor outwards and slightly upwards, one side at a time.. Does take a decent tug to remove. When refitting, ensure that the visor is in line with the slot behind the cover, or else when you close the visor, said cover will fly off! Don't be concerned about applying quite a bit of pressure to the lever that pops up when you fully raise the visor. It does require quite a bit of pressure to relase the visor.

Also when you put it back on open it fully then close it fully a couple of times it should be a smooth action. When I first got my lid I put the visor back on and thought nothing of it being a bit 'tight', until I put it up at a junction and the side pod popped off accross the road. :rolleyes:

Its easy once you've done it a few times, but the first time you try it...you WILL think something is going to break with all the clunking and cracking noises :D

Removal is easy, but replacing is trickier....the thing to remeber is the position of the pivots that go into the cut outs on the visor. You have to have the visor tilted higher than you think to get these to engage. Anyway the video shows it all! (note the first half of video where they show a helmet with clear side pods so you can see how the visor engages the pivots).
